Because Mr Max played a subsidiary role in an ongoing course of moderately serious fraud that deceived the regulator, lacked direct financial gain and had significant mitigating personal circumstances and community contribution, his starting point was fixed at 70% of O'Brien's, reduced for mitigation to 24 months, and that sentence was properly and appropriately substituted with the maximum 12 months home detention with conditions; no discount was to be given for six weeks on remand.
